After a sold-out run in 2023 and enormous demand, Ruby Wax brings her most raw and funny stage show yet, ‘I’m Not as Well As I Thought I Was’ , to Bournemouth Pavilion on Wednesday 5 June 2024!
Laced with humour and based on her bestselling book of the same name, in the I’m Not As Well As I Thought I Was stage show Ruby reflects back on a series of life-changing journeys she undertook in search of meaning – swimming with humpback whales; embarking on a 30-day silent retreat in California; joining a Christian monastery – that ended up taking her in a very different direction. After ten years, Ruby’s depression resurfaced, and at the start of 2022 she was admitted to a mental health clinic.
“The original idea behind this show was based on the extreme journeys that I wanted to take in order to find an antidote to living a frazzled life. Along the way I wanted to find meaning, peace, happiness – the stuff we’re all chasing. However, after some transcendent experiences, I ended up in a mental institution. Obviously, I didn’t find what I was looking for.”
Directed by Alison Summers, the show sees Ruby subvert our stereotypes and misconceptions surrounding mental health and happiness in her most honest, compelling and vulnerable performance yet.
Ruby Wax is a successful comedian, TV writer and performer of over 25 years. Ruby additionally holds a Masters’ degree in Mindfulness-based Cognitive Therapy from Oxford University and was awarded an OBE in 2015 for her services to mental health. To date, Ruby has sold over one million copies of her books worldwide. She is the author of books Sane New World and A Mindfulness Guide for the Frazzled and has toured all over the world with the accompanying one-woman shows. Both books have reached the number one spot on the Sunday Times bestsellers list, along with a third book, How to Be Human: The Manual. In March 2017 she launched Frazzled café in partnership with Marks & Spencer and held daily sessions online at Frazzled.org during the coronavirus lockdown.

Ruby Wax is a highly successful comedian, and presenter, who had her own show on the BBC for 25 years interviewing among others, Donald Trump, Imelda Marcos, Madonna and O.J. Simpson. She is author of four Sunday Times best- selling books, and has also for the last 25 years been performing her live one-woman shows globally, until recently directed by the late Alan Rickman. She has a Master's degree in Mindfulness Based Cognitive Therapy from Oxford University, and is a highly-acclaimed TedTalk Global speaker. She combines neuroscience, mindfulness and comedy in her recent tours and books, helping the world to find calm in this hectic 21st century. she was awarded an OBE for her services to mental health and is the founder of Frazzled Cafés, a place where people who are feeling frazzled can meet on a regular basis and share their personal stories in a safe, anonymous and non-judgmental environment. Where it’s “It’s OK to not be OK.”

Ruby Wax is to tour the UK with her show I'm Not As Well As I Thought I Was between September and November 2023 .
Her promoters say: "After 4 years, Ruby Wax returns to stage, following her critically acclaimed, sell out tour, How To Be Human . A stage adaptation of her upcoming book, set for release 11th May 2023 . Renowned for her comedy, her fearless approach to tackling mental well-being, and her ability to make audiences laugh and cry in equal measure. I'm Not As Well As I Thought I Was , is set to be Ruby's rawest, darkest, funniest and most compelling stage show yet.
"In 2022 , Ruby Wax went on a search to find meaning. She booked a series of potentially life-changing journeys. In the Dominican Republic, she went swimming with humpback whales; she joined a Christian monastery; in Greece, she worked in a refugee camp; in California, she did a silent 30-day mindfulness retreat. The search to find meaning was about to take her in a different direction, no longer journeying in the outside world but within her own mind, and this inner journey would turn out to be the most life-changing journey of all."
She elaborates: "The original idea behind this show was based on the extreme journeys that I wanted to take in order to find an antidote to living a frazzled life. Along the way I wanted to find meaning, peace, happiness - the stuff we're all chasing. However, after some transcendent experiences, I ended up in a mental institution. Obviously, I didn't find what I was looking for."
The promoters conclude: "Directed by writer and an Olivier Award-winning director Clare Lizzimore , I'm Not As Well As I Thought I Was , will see Ruby pushing boundaries, and making her mark as one of the most important voices in mental health today."

An unmissable opportunity to see Ruby Wax’s rawest, darkest, funniest and most compelling stage show yet. Following a complete sell-out of the tour in 2023, she’s back due to popular demand.
The show explores Ruby’s personal quest for an antidote to a frazzled life, seeking meaning and happiness. “I wanted to find meaning, peace, happiness – the stuff we’re all chasing. However, after some transcendent experiences, I ended up in a mental institution…Obviously, I didn’t find what I was looking for.”
Wax has been open about her struggles with bipolar disorder and depression. Reflecting on years of personal and professional experience, she will discuss her struggles with mental health and different treatments over the years, hoping to provide reassurance and guidance to anyone confronting their own anticipated, or unanticipated, struggles with mental health.
